Crete Celebrates Greek Folk Dance Heritage in Cultural Exchange

Wednesday, 10 June 2026/SourceGoogle News/1 min read
Crete is participating in a cultural dance exchange event bringing together traditional dance troupes from Crete and other Greek regions. The event celebrates the shared heritage of Greek folk dance, with Cretan performers showcasing the island's distinctive dances, including the pentozalis and sousta, alongside groups from mainland Greece and other island communities. This type of cultural gathering is typically held in an open-air venue or municipal theater and is free or low-cost to attend. Visitors interested in authentic Cretan folk dance and music should check local listings in Heraklion, Chania, or Rethymno for confirmed dates, times, and venues. These events offer an excellent opportunity to experience living Cretan traditions in a festive, community-oriented setting rather than a staged tourist performance.
